The Band was a Canadian-American rock group formed in Toronto in 1967 and disbanded in 1976, before reuniting in 1983 until 1999. The original lineup consisted of Robbie Robertson (guitar), Richard Manuel, Garth Hudson, Rick Danko, and Levon Helm. Considered one of the most influential rock bands in American music, The Band rose to fame in the 1970s with a folk-rock sound characterized by complex orchestral arrangements and poetic lyrics. Their debut album, *Music from Big Pink* (1968), is considered a classic of the genre and helped define the sound of American music in the 1970s. Among The Band's most representative songs are "The Weight", "Up on Cripple Creek" and "The Night They Drove Old Dixie Down". The band collaborated with numerous artists, including Bob Dylan, with whom they toured in the 1960s and 1970s. The deaths of Richard Manuel in 1980 and Levon Helm in 2012 marked the end of an era for The Band.
